Democratic Senator Amy Klobuchar, who’s expected to take over a Senate panel on competition policy, called for “aggressive and effective leadership” at the federal antitrust agencies.
The Justice Department’s antitrust division and the Federal Trade Commission share enforcement of competition laws. President Joe Biden has yet to announce his nominees for the top posts at the division and the FTC, which currently have acting heads.
